<snip>I have been 'heating-and-beating' on the lower wishbone bushings, the
ones
on the frame, for the past two days.  Even gone so far as to grind a notch
for better traction for the cold chisel.
Any suggestions?<snip>

If you have access to an air hammer/chisel use the attachment with a fork on
the end of the chisel, put it on the piece you are trying to remove (I think
it is the steel sleeve on the front pegs of the lower a-arms?), and from the
inside out, drive the sleeve off of the peg.  It works well for me.  I have
beat my hands to death with a chisel before and this way is WAY easier.  Be
sure to wear ear plugs as it makes a heck of a racket when driving them off.
